Ace Combat 7: Skies Unknown’s Latest Trailer Details Aircraft Customization

There's a really deep level of customization being shown off in here.

Bandai Namco have released a new trailer for the upcoming Ace Combat 7: Skies Unknown, which takes a quick yet brief look at the bevy of customization options that will be afforded to players in the game. Things such as the different kinds of weapons that your aircraft can be equipped with are obviously shown off, while the video also takes a look at how some of the customization options can have an impact on various stats.

A fairly expansive looking customization tree is also showcased, and it’s looking pretty impressive. Of course, cosmetic customization options are briefly shown in the video as well, which includes things such as emblems and skins that you can apply to your aircraft. Take a look below.

There’s apparently going to be plenty of aircraft in Ace Combat 7, to no one’s surprise. Bandai Namco have already detailed a few on them, while information on even more will also be coming in the futureAce Combat 7 launches for the PS4 and Xbox One on January 18, 2019 and for PC a few days later on February 1. Recently, Bandai Namco also released twenty minutes of gameplay footage from the game. Take a look through here.
